当前位置: 首页 > 专利查询>西门子公司专利>正文

用于在自动化系统中配置硬件组件的方法和配置系统技术方案

技术编号:14452154 阅读:47 留言:0更新日期:2017-01-18 14:01
本发明专利技术涉及一种用于在自动化系统中配置硬件组件的方法,其具有以下步骤:a)在设计软件中打开或设置项目,b)在项目中打开或者产生具有多个插接位置的站,c)打开包括大量硬件组件基本数据组的硬件目录,d)将硬件组件的至少一个硬件组件基本数据组从硬件目录置入到站中,其特征在于,e)对于至少一个硬件组件基本数据组执行适配步骤,其中详细说明至少一个环境参数,其代表至少一个硬件组件的使用地点处的环境条件,f)存储具有置入到站中的至少一个硬件组件基本数据组和该硬件组件基本数据组的至少一个环境参数的站。本发明专利技术还涉及一种用于在配备有设计软件的自动化系统中配置硬件组件的配置系统。

【技术实现步骤摘要】

本专利技术涉及一种用于在自动化系统中配置硬件组件的方法,其具有以下步骤:a)在设计软件中打开或设置项目,b)在该项目中打开或者产生具有多个插接位置的站,c)打开包括大量硬件组件基本数据组的硬件目录,d)将硬件组件的至少一个硬件组件基本数据组从硬件目录置入到该站中。此外,本专利技术还涉及一种用于在配备有设计软件的自动化系统中配置硬件组件的配置系统,该配置系统具有用于设置项目的设置器件、用于产生具有多个插接位置的站的产生器件、包括大量硬件组件基本数据组的硬件目录、用于将硬件组件的至少一个硬件组件基本数据组从硬件目录置入到站中的置入器件。
技术介绍
自动化系统具有一个或者多个彼此相连的站。这些站中的每一个都优选地模块化地构造,并且可以由不同的硬件组件组成。这些硬件组件通常构成自动化系统的最小单元,并且为设备启动人员集合到一个硬件目录中。在这个目录中,为每个硬件组件都分配例如一个订购码。例如可以通过设计软件、例如像西门子的step7完成对自动化系统中的硬件组件的设计和配置。这意味着,在调用该设计软件以后,相应的用户界面打开。然后,为要进行自动化的设备、机器或为每个站产生项目。然后在这个项目中配置硬件组件,也就是为需要参数化的硬件组件配置一个站内的插接位置。在成功的配置和参数化以后,这个配置被存储下来,并且被加载到自动化系统中。相应的做法例如由Walter在2003年5月14日出版的《SIMATIC管理者入门》中公知。文献EP1480092B1还公知了一种用于设计自动化系统的方法。对于自动化
中的硬件组件,存在对在那里应用的技术的特殊要求。这些硬件组件通常直接安装在生产环境中,例如在开关柜中或直接在机器上。由于硬件组件的应用位置,例如对于电磁兼容、打击、振动存在特殊的要求,正如其还在IEC61131-2中描述的那样。此外已经成为质量标准的是,自动化组件或硬件组件要能够在直到60℃或者甚至65℃的环境温度的条件下使用。由于工业环境恶劣,当硬件组件在通常情况下散热时会用到自由的对流冷却,因为安装在设备中的通风机一方面倾向于被弄脏并且另一方面明显缩短设备的MTBF(平均故障间隔时间)。除了环境高温和对被动冷却的要求之外,对打击和振动的要求也极大地加大了高效的电子组件在工业环境中的冷却设计的难度。安装在硬件组件中的电组件和电子组件、例如多核处理系统通常只能规定不高于85℃的环境温度或低于100℃的壳体温度。据此,于是由于在工业环境中允许出现的环境高温,所以对所使用的构造器件的规定的最高温度只能提供很小的温度差。由此也严格限制了该系统的允许的最大损耗功率。允许的最大损耗功率的界定直接限制了相应使用的处理器系统或整个硬件组件的可用的计算功率。从个人电脑产品世界中公知的是,系统的计算功率动态地匹配当前的主导条件。这种例如一方面被称为涡轮模式(TurboModes)或另一方面被称为节流(Throttling)的方法例如用在笔记本电脑和其他的移动设备中。然而在这种公知的方法中存在的缺点是,该方法取决于目前主导的条件地导致提供的计算功率的严重波动。这类方法通常不适合用于自动化技术中的硬件组件,因为对于在硬件组件中运行的应用来说,恒定的计算功率和因此稳定的周期时间以及恒定的响应时间对于生产流程有着核心的意义。用于自动化技术的硬件组件目前在通常情况下对于处理器节拍、使用的处理器核的和使用的存储器的数量进行设置,使得其在有保障的最大环境条件下能够可靠地散热。在环境温度更低并且因此允许的损耗功率更高的情况下,硬件组件可能显著更长久地运行。在工业组件中,不会借助目前主导的环境条件进行动态适配计算功率。由此应该避免硬件组件的计算功率和因此还要进行自动化的生产流程不受环境条件的影响,并由此避免产生流程中的问题。于是,硬件组件或使用的自动化组件的可实现的最大计算功率主要受到受保障的最大环境温度的影响。对于特定的使用情况,略微降低最大环境温度已经能够实现硬件组件的计算功率的明显提升。
技术实现思路
因此,本专利技术的目的在于提升自动化技术中的硬件组件的计算功率,在环境条件(温度)动态变化时不会不利地影响程序运行时的可复制性。然而该目的应该在不增加硬件组件的生产成本的情况下实现,其通过附加的复杂的散热措施完成。在开头所述的方法中,该目的通过以下方式得以实现,即除了提到的设计步骤,还对于至少一个硬件组件基本数据组执行适配步骤,其中详细说明至少一个环境参数,其代表至少一个硬件组件的使用地点处的环境条件,随后在存储步骤中,将具有置入到站中的至少一个硬件组件基本数据组和硬件组件基本数据组的至少一个改变的环境参数的站存储到自动化系统中的新的配置中,并且存储到硬盘上。因为自动化组件或硬件组件在通常情况下被设定非常高的环境温度并且具有被动的冷却系统,所以其对于其最大的损耗功率及其最大的处理器节拍设定最大的环境温度。交付状态下的硬件组件被设定的最大温度值例如为60℃。然而也有一些应用场合没有达到最大的环境温度。为了限定在组件选择中的差异,生产商通常情况下不提供具有精密分级的环境温度分类的组件变化方案。专利技术者发现,在自动化系统或自动化站的参数化区域中引入规定使用地点处的环境条件的配置参数是非常有意义的。据此,输入额外的配置参数是用于自动化系统中的硬件组件的配置和设计方法的一部分。参数设置通常在工程系统的参数化界面中进行。优选地,在适配步骤中将在硬件组件的交付状态下确定的、用于环境温度参数的最大温度值修改为更小的温度值。该方法、设计软件或使用的工程系统现在就具备在环境温度方面进行组件配置的程序组件。利用选择更小的最大环境温度例如可以让处理器节拍率取决于环境温度地提升。为硬件组件的特殊应用场合存放的温度信息保留在用于自动化系统的项目的配置文件中。这样通过使用者规定的、用于自动化组件或用于单个硬件组件的最大环境温度虽然保留在默认的交付状态中,然而却可以为相应的设备配置进行适配。该方法的另一种优化方案提出,除了至少一个环境温度外,还设定并存储用于在多核处理器中待运行的处理器核的数量的配置。为了让工程系统的使用者或启动人员能够更加轻松地对用于自动化系统的硬件组件进行设计,在当前配置的环境温度参数和为存放的硬件组件而特定的散热图表的基础上,在启动自动化系统时或在改变参数设置时自动地对配置进行选择,这种配置预设了在多核处理器中待运行的处理器核的数量,由此在配置中,硬件组件对于当前规定的环境温度参数具有尽量最好的计算功率,并且尽管基于使用地点处的环境条件仍可靠地进行散热。设计软件的使用者为此不必具备关于所使用的硬件组件的详细知识。使用者只需要确保其使用的设计的硬件组件的环境温度不超过参数设置的温度值。为了让使用者或者启动人员能够更加轻松地进行设计,除了设计软件外,还可以由网络服务器或者操作单元直接在硬件组件处执行适配步骤。开头所述的目的同样也通过一种用于在配备有设计软件的自动化系统中配置硬件组件的配置系统得以实现,该配置系统具有用于设置项目的设置器件、用于产生具有多个插接位置的站的产生器件、包括大量硬件组件基本数据组的硬件目录、用于将硬件组件的至少一个硬件组件基本数据组从硬件目录置入到站中的置入器件,其中,通过适配器件适配至少一个硬件组件,其中,适配器件设计用于适配至少一个环境本文档来自技高网
...

【技术保护点】
一种用于在自动化系统(100)中配置硬件组件(11,12,13)的方法,所述方法具有以下步骤:a)在设计软件(2)中打开或设置项目(101),b)在所述项目(101)中打开或者产生具有多个插接位置(10a,10b,10c)的站(10),c)打开包括大量硬件组件基本数据组(51,…,510)的硬件目录(5),d)将所述硬件组件(11,12,13)的至少一个所述硬件组件基本数据组(51,…,510)从所述硬件目录(5)置入到所述站(10)中,其特征在于,e)对于至少一个所述硬件组件基本数据组(51,…,510)执行适配步骤,其中详细说明至少一个环境参数,所述环境参数代表至少一个所述硬件组件(11,12,13)的使用地点处的环境条件,f)存储具有置入到所述站中的至少一个所述硬件组件基本数据组(51,…,510)和所述硬件组件基本数据组的至少一个所述环境参数的所述站(10)。

【技术特征摘要】
2015.07.08 EP 15175811.71.一种用于在自动化系统(100)中配置硬件组件(11,12,13)的方法,所述方法具有以下步骤:a)在设计软件(2)中打开或设置项目(101),b)在所述项目(101)中打开或者产生具有多个插接位置(10a,10b,10c)的站(10),c)打开包括大量硬件组件基本数据组(51,…,510)的硬件目录(5),d)将所述硬件组件(11,12,13)的至少一个所述硬件组件基本数据组(51,…,510)从所述硬件目录(5)置入到所述站(10)中,其特征在于,e)对于至少一个所述硬件组件基本数据组(51,…,510)执行适配步骤,其中详细说明至少一个环境参数,所述环境参数代表至少一个所述硬件组件(11,12,13)的使用地点处的环境条件,f)存储具有置入到所述站中的至少一个所述硬件组件基本数据组(51,…,510)和所述硬件组件基本数据组的至少一个所述环境参数的所述站(10)。2.根据权利要求1所述的方法,其中,在所述适配步骤中,将在所述硬件组件(11,12,13)的交付状态中确定的、用于环境温度参数(20)的最大温度值修改为更小的温度值(T1,T2,T3,T4)。3.根据权利要求1或2所述的方法,其中,除了至少一个所述环境参数外,还设定并存储用于在多核处理器中待运行的处理器核的数量的配置。4.根据权利要求1或2所述的方法,其中,在当前配置的所述环境温度参数(20)和为存放的所述硬件组件(11,12,13)而特定的散热图表(73)的基础上,在启动所述自动化系统(100)时或在改变参数设置时自动地对配置进行选择,所述配置预设了在多核处理器中待运行的处理器核的数量,由此在所述配置中,所述硬件组件(11,12,13)对于当前规定的所述环境温度参数具有尽量最好的计算功率,并且尽管基于在使用地点处的环境条件仍可靠地进行散热。5.根据权利要求1至4中任一项所述的方法,其中,除了所述设计软件(2)外,还由网络服务器(80)或操作单元(81)直接在所述硬件组件(11,12,13)处执行所述适配步骤。6.一种用于在配备有设计软件(2)的...

【专利技术属性】
技术研发人员:鲁道夫·默斯纳
申请(专利权)人:西门子公司
类型:发明
国别省市:德国;DE

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1